Content Variety: More Than Meets the Eye

Fubo TV: Fubo TV is a sports-centric streaming service that caters to all you sports fanatics out there. With Fubo TV, you’ll gain access to a wide array of live sports channels, including popular leagues like NFL, NBA, MLB, and more. Not only that, but you’ll also enjoy coverage of international sports events, making it a dream come true for the global sports enthusiast.

Roku: Roku, on the other hand, is not a streaming service per se, but rather a streaming device. Roku offers a vast selection of channels and apps, allowing you to customize your streaming experience according to your interests. Whether you’re into movies, TV shows, news, or even niche content, Roku has got you covered.

Pricing: Finding the Perfect Fit for Your Budget

Fubo TV: While Fubo TV offers a fantastic sports-focused lineup, it does come with a higher price tag compared to some other streaming services. You can choose from different subscription plans, ranging from the standard Fubo plan to the more premium Ultra plan. However, keep in mind that the cost is justified by the extensive sports coverage and additional features offered by Fubo TV.

Roku: The beauty of Roku lies in its affordability and flexibility. The Roku device itself is reasonably priced, and you can access a wide range of free channels and apps without any additional subscription fees. However, keep in mind that some channels on Roku may require separate subscriptions or pay-per-view purchases, so you’ll need to factor that into your budget.

Device Compatibility: The Freedom to Choose

Fubo TV: Fubo TV is compatible with a wide range of devices, including smartphones, tablets, web browsers, smart TVs, and streaming devices like Roku. This gives you the flexibility to enjoy your favorite sports events on any screen you prefer, whether you’re at home or on the go.

Roku: As a streaming device, Roku is designed to be compatible with various TV models and brands, making it a versatile choice for all households. Additionally, Roku’s mobile app allows you to control your streaming experience directly from your smartphone, enhancing convenience and accessibility.

Additional Features: Enhancing Your Streaming Experience

Fubo TV: Fubo TV offers some unique features that are specifically tailored for sports lovers. For example, you can stream multiple sports events simultaneously using the MultiView feature, which is perfect for keeping up with different games or leagues at once. Fubo TV also provides a 4K streaming option, allowing you to enjoy your favorite sports in stunning high definition.

Roku: While Roku doesn’t have its own content per se, it offers a plethora of additional features that enhance your streaming experience. From voice search and private listening to screen mirroring and gaming, Roku provides a comprehensive set of tools and options to make your entertainment journey more enjoyable and interactive.

Advertisements: Balancing the Interruptions

Fubo TV: Fubo TV offers both ad-supported and ad-free plans, giving you the flexibility to choose the viewing experience that suits you best. While the ad-supported plan may have commercial breaks during programming, the ad-free plan allows for uninterrupted enjoyment of your favorite sports events and shows.

Roku: As a streaming device, Roku itself does not display advertisements. However, the channels and apps you access through Roku may have their own advertising models. Keep in mind that the frequency and format of advertisements will vary depending on the specific channels and apps you choose to install and use on your Roku device.

DVR Functionality: Never Miss a Moment

Fubo TV: Fubo TV offers a robust DVR (Digital Video Recorder) functionality, allowing you to record your favorite sports games, shows, and movies to watch later at your convenience. You can store your recordings in the cloud, giving you the freedom to access them from any compatible device.

Roku: Roku itself does not provide built-in DVR capabilities. However, many streaming apps available on Roku, such as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and YouTube TV, offer their own DVR services as part of their subscription packages. By using these apps, you can record and save content for later viewing.

F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ions):

Can I access Fubo TV on my Roku device?

Yes, you can! Fubo TV is compatible with Roku devices, allowing you to enjoy all the sports-centric content on your Roku device. Simply download the Fubo TV app from the Roku Channel Store, sign in with your Fubo TV credentials, and start streaming your favorite sports events.

Is Fubo TV more expensive than Roku?

Fubo TV and Roku are not directly comparable in terms of pricing. Fubo TV is a streaming service that requires a subscription, and its pricing varies depending on the plan you choose. On the other hand, Roku is a streaming device that you purchase separately, and it offers a range of free and paid channels and apps. The cost of using Roku will depend on the specific channels and apps you choose to subscribe to or purchase.

Can I watch local channels on Fubo TV?

Yes, you can watch local channels on Fubo TV. The availability of local channels will depend on your location and the specific package you choose. Fubo TV offers a range of local channels that may include news, weather, and community programming to keep you connected to your local area.

Does Roku have its own content?

Roku itself does not produce or provide its own content. Instead, Roku serves as a streaming device that allows you to access various channels and apps that offer a wide range of content. Roku provides access to popular streaming services like Netflix, Hulu, Amazon Prime Video, and many more, allowing you to enjoy a diverse selection of movies, TV shows, and other entertainment options.

Can I record shows on Roku?

Roku itself does not have built-in DVR functionality. However, many streaming apps available on Roku, such as Hulu + Live TV, Sling TV, and YouTube TV, offer DVR services as part of their subscription packages. By using these apps, you can record and save your favorite shows, movies, and live events for later viewing.
